Abstract
The Sapphire damsel has 13 dorsal spines and 13-14 dorsal soft rays. There are 2 anal spines and 12-14 anal soft rays. Body colour is variable from metallic green to light blue. A small and usually distinct greenish ear spot is found. The tail is yellowish, especially when young. The head is with blue vermiculations and the body depth is 2.4-2.6 in standard length.
